S.E.X. Review~ Wolfmanny by Julia Talbot

Three hot werewolves, sexual tension thick enough to cut with a knife, an impending Colorado winter, and a rambunctious pack of werewolf pups. Stand back and watch the fur fly.

When Kenneth Marcon loses his nanny to a bite from one of his inherited kids, he knows he needs someone strong to contain five werewolf children. What he finds isn’t a stalwart nanny, but a werewolf manny named Jack. Kenneth and his assistant, Miles, aren’t sure if Jack is what they need, but he’s what they have to work with.

Jack’s got what it takes to keep the kids busy—and attract both Miles’s and Kenneth’s attention. The two old friends have been circling each other for years, but with Jack as the final piece to the puzzle, it’s time to finally act on those urges. When Kenneth is forced to travel instead of solidifying the bond with his new mates, Jack and Miles take desperate measures to get him back, even as they save the kids from one disaster after another. Amidst the chaos, they have to learn how to become not just a pack, but a family.



Wolfmanny, by Julia Talbot was an adorable tale set in the pack world. Nose to Tail, Inc specialized in mannies/guards for pack children of all types. Kenneth, alpha to his pack, just lost another nanny- an ostrich- who was bitten by one of his wolf children. Enter Jack- manny and mercenary- and just the man for the job, in more ways than one.

Miles, Kenneth’s long-time friend, beta, and all-around right-hand man was in love with Kenneth, but neither Kenneth nor Miles ever took the next step. Until Jack.

Jack not only ran a tight ship when it came to the kids, but was the missing piece of Kenneth and Miles, bringing the three of them together as the mates they were supposed to be.

I liked this book. It was light, dreamy, and oh so funny. Even with the underlying drama, I found myself chuckling more than not. The twins, Joe and Jim were absolutely adorable and always up to something. The other children were equally page stealers with all the antics and great dialogue.

Ms. Talbot brought levity, love, and a bit of lustfulness- and sometimes a tad bit emotional. I enjoyed the dynamics the author created between the pack members- children and mates.
A nice quick read.

S.E.X. Review~ No Boundaries by S.E. Jakes

When your past closes in, running isn’t always an option

The jobs Marcus Lowry works for at Phoenix, Inc. Investigations are quick and easy, and they don’t give him the nightmares his days as a CIA operative did. That is, until he gets involved in a case that grabs him by the throat and won’t let go.

Cole Jacobs left behind his old life on the streets to make a name for himself rebuilding high-end and vintage cars and bikes. But when a stalker threatens to kill him—and to hurt anyone who stands in his way—his past closes in on him, and he’s not sure where to turn.

The last thing Marcus wants to do is take on a charity case, and to say that he and Cole don’t see eye to eye at first is putting things mildly. But when the first attempt on Cole’s life nearly kills them both, Marcus realizes that Cole is in real danger, and Cole is forced to reveal everything. Almost everything. Because Cole’s deepest secrets could destroy them both.



S.E. Jakes hit it out of the park with the start of her new series Phoenix Inc., No Boundaries. A spin-off of Men with Honor series, No Boundaries dove further into the lives of the sexy trio Styx, Law, and Paolo, as owners of the firm Phoenix Inc. Marcus, ex CIA operative and employee of the firm has been given a new case~ guard young Cole, the sexy mechanic with a stalker.

The fur flies and soon the men find themselves imbedded in intrigue, a cat and mouse game of catch me if you can and of course, steamy interludes.

Ms. Jakes outdid herself as Styx, Law and Paolo heat the sheets or any available surface to further cement their relationship. Additionally, Marcus and Cole, once they get past their initial animosity are the new sexy couple to grace a Jakes novel.

No Boundaries delivered mystery and intrigue coupled with firm bodies and attitudes. What I adored about this book, was the fact that the men are hard-nosed, take no prisoners type with a soft spot and a tender heart for those they value as friends and lovers. Each set of lovers conveyed the right amount of unflappable sternness yet wore their emotions on their sleeves.

No Boundaries has it all~ action, intrigue and SEX!
